By recommending policy initiatives to state legislators and coordinating with state agencies that administer programs and implem

ent policies, the governor is demonstrating his or her role as
Social Studies
1 answer:
Rom4ik [11]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Chief Legislator

Explanation:

The role of Chief Legislator is something that is mostly associated with that of the President as Section 3 of Article II of the Constitution of the United States gives this power to the President. However, the Governor can also exercise this power at the state or provincial level. The role provides the opportunity to the Governor to formulate policy initiatives. They can also coordinate with the appropriate agencies and the implementing and/or regulating agencies for their input as well. Hence, the given description is of Chief Legislator role and the Governor will demonstrate his or her role as Chief Legislator by doing this.

What are some things about Elisha Gray
olga55 [171]
Elisha Gray was an electrical engineer. He is known for his telephone prototype and music synthesizer. Gray got over 70 patents for his inventions.

He was born on August 2nd, 1835 in Barnesville, Ohio. He died on January 21st, 1901 in Newtonville, Massechusetts.

Gray also invented the telautograph, this was a device that could transmit handwriting through the telegraph systems!

Kyla is afraid of spiders. Her therapist recommended systematic desensitization to deal with her phobia. They have been working
Sav [38]

Answer: C-Begin by placing the spider far enough away from Kyla that her heart rate remains at her baseline. Each time you move the spider closer to Kyla, you will see her heart rate change on the monitor. Do not move it closer to her until her deep breathing returns her heart rate to the baseline.

Explanation:

Systematic desensitization involves identifying anxiety producing stimuli, learning how to relax, and then using relaxation to cope with a progressive series of anxiety-provoking stimuli. The correct answer is to  begin by placing the spider far enough away from Kyla that her heart rate remains at her baseline. Then, Each time  the spider is placed closer to Kyla,  her heart rate will  change so it is recommendable not move it closer to her until her deep breathing returns her heart rate to the baseline.Thus, relaxation will be used to deal with her anxiety.
